My first thoughts when it comes to the brushes are that they are absolutely amazing quality in every single way. The brush hairs are soft and fluffy, a great shape, and high quality. The ferrules and handles are also extremely high quality and the length of the handles aren't too short or too long and feel very comfortable to hold. However, the Rounded Blush brush seems to be a bit too small for a blusher brush in my opinion but perfect for contouring so I think it will end up being used for that rather than blush.



In total, I bought 12 of their eyeshadows, 5 of which being the new foiled eyeshadows and the rest just from their regular line of shadows, 2 blushes, 2 brushes and a large Z-Palette. As I haven't actually used them in any looks yet, just swatched them, there is only one product that I was slightly disappointed in and the rest are amazingly creamy, smooth and pigmented! And for the price point, you really can't go wrong with these Makeup Geek products.
